Concrete sawing services involve the use of specialized equipment to cut through concrete surfaces with precision. This process typically employs various types of saws, such as wall saws, hand-held saws, or wire saws, depending on the scope and location of the work. The goal is to create clean, accurate cuts in concrete for a variety of purposes, including opening up walls, creating access points, or removing sections of concrete safely and efficiently. Skilled contractors utilize these tools to handle both small-scale and large-scale projects, ensuring that cuts are made to meet specific measurements and project requirements.
One of the primary problems concrete sawing helps address is the need for controlled demolition or modifications to existing structures. It allows for the removal of concrete sections without damaging surrounding materials, which is essential in renovation and retrofit projects. Concrete sawing can also facilitate the installation of utilities such as plumbing, electrical conduits, or HVAC systems by creating precise openings. Additionally, the service is valuable for demolition projects where removing concrete slabs, walls, or floors is necessary to clear space or prepare for new construction.
Properties that typically utilize concrete sawing services include comm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and infrastructure projects. Warehouses and manufacturing plants often require concrete cutting for equipment installation or structural modifications. Public infrastructure projects, such as bridges, tunnels, and roads, also rely on concrete sawing to facilitate repairs or upgrades. In residential settings, concrete sawing may be used during basement renovations, driveway modifications, or the installation of new features that require precise cuts in existing concrete surfaces.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Sawing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bartlett,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Perimeter Cutting Costs - The cost for perimeter concrete sawing typically ranges from $3 to $8 per linear foot, depending on the complexity and location. For example, cutting around a building foundation in Bartlett, IL might fall within this range.
Residential Concrete Sawing Expenses - Residential projects usually cost between $200 and $800, depending on the size and scope of the job. Smaller driveway cuts may be on the lower end, while larger patio or slab removals tend to be higher.
Commercial Concrete Cutting Rates - Commercial projects often have rates between $2,000 and $10,000, influenced by the thickness and volume of concrete to be cut. Large-scale industrial jobs may require specialized equipment, affecting the overall cost.
Additional Service Charges - Extra costs may include debris removal or surface preparation, which can add a few hundred dollars to the total. These charges vary based on project specifics and local contractor policies.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
